+// [28.8.2] class template basic_regex constructor
+
+#include <string>
+#include <regex>
+#include <testsuite_hooks.h>
+#include <testsuite_allocator.h>
+
+// Tests C++ string constructor of the basic_regex class.
+void test01()
+{
+ typedef std::basic_regex<char> test_type;
+
+ std::string s("a*b");
+ test_type re(s);
+}
+
+void test02()
+{
+ typedef std::basic_regex<char> test_type;
+ typedef __gnu_test::tracker_allocator<char> alloc_type;
+
+ std::basic_string<char, std::char_traits<char>, alloc_type> s("a*b");
+ test_type re(s);
+}
+
+int
+main()
+{
+ test01();
+ test02();
+ return 0;
+};
